BEIJING (The Straits Times/Asia News Network): China has sacked Defence Minister Li Shangfu, reported state broadcaster CCTV, a month after multiple reports said that he had been placed under investigation. He has been absent from public view without explanation for two months.
In an announcement during the evening news broadcast on Tuesday (Oct 24), it was announced that General Li had been removed from his position as State Councillor and Defence Minister following a decision by the country’s top lawmaking body, the National People’s Congress Standing Committee.
